Class: TencentCloud::Teo::V20220901::RuleAndConditions
- Inherits:
-
Common::AbstractModel
- Object
- Common::AbstractModel
- TencentCloud::Teo::V20220901::RuleAndConditions
- Defined in:
- lib/v20220901/models.rb
Overview
规则引擎条件且关系条件列表
Instance Attribute Summary collapse
Instance Method Summary collapse
- #deserialize(params) ⇒ Object
-
#initialize(conditions = nil) ⇒ RuleAndConditions
constructor
A new instance of RuleAndConditions.
Constructor Details
#initialize(conditions = nil) ⇒ RuleAndConditions
Returns a new instance of RuleAndConditions.
20306 20307 20308 |
# File 'lib/v20220901/models.rb', line 20306 def initialize(conditions=nil) @Conditions = conditions end |
Instance Attribute Details
#Conditions ⇒ Object
20304 20305 20306 |
# File 'lib/v20220901/models.rb', line 20304 def Conditions @Conditions end |
Instance Method Details
#deserialize(params) ⇒ Object
20310 20311 20312 20313 20314 20315 20316 20317 20318 20319 |
# File 'lib/v20220901/models.rb', line 20310 def deserialize(params) unless params['Conditions'].nil? @Conditions = [] params['Conditions'].each do |i| rulecondition_tmp = RuleCondition.new rulecondition_tmp.deserialize(i) @Conditions << rulecondition_tmp end end end |